Transaction 43fd1991caf42bc09fa89faff5fafb0d024ca31b10c59bcb9650de2baf5ce37c

3 Input
1 Outputs
  • 43fd1991caf42bc09fa89faff5fafb0d024ca31b10c59bcb9650de2baf5ce37c:0
  • value  142720000
    address  15LpEZg7ZhvFj7F39dkKvSkaB8KCoApdHz